Germabenzene (C5H6Ge) is the parent representative of a group of chemical compounds containing in their molecular structure a benzene ring with a carbon atom replaced by a germanium atom. Germabenzene itself has been studied theoretically, but has not been synthesized. However, stable naphthalene derivatives do exist in the laboratory such as the 2-germanaphthalene-containing substance represented below. The germanium to carbon bond in this compound is shielded from potential reactants by a 2,4,6-tris[bis(trimethylsilyl)methyl]phenyl or Tbt group. This compound is aromatic just as the other carbon group representatives silabenzene and stannabenzene.
